Air Canada (OTCMKTS:ACDVF - Get Free Report)'s share price crossed below its fifty day moving average during trading on Friday . The stock has a fifty day moving average of $14.93 and traded as low as $14.12. Air Canada shares last traded at $14.21, with a volume of 8,447 shares traded.

Air Canada Stock Performance

The stock has a market capitalization of $4.11 billion, a P/E ratio of 5.06 and a beta of 1.95. The business has a 50-day moving average price of $14.91 and a 200 day moving average price of $12.81.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 5.38, a quick ratio of 0.67 and a current ratio of 0.70.

Air Canada (OTCMKTS:ACDVF -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Monday, July 28th. The company reported $0.43 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$0.50 by ($0.07). Air Canada had a return on equity of 45.69% and a net margin of 6.83%.The firm had revenue of $4.14 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$5.55 billion.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that Air Canada will post 1.66 EPS for the current fiscal year.

About Air Canada

(Get Free Report)

Air Canada provides domestic, U.S. transborder, and international airline services. The company provides scheduled passenger services under the Air Canada Vacations and Air Canada Rouge brand names in the Canadian market, the Canada-U.S. transborder market, and in the international market to and from Canada, as well as through capacity purchase agreements on other regional carriers.
